We can all learn a lot from professional performers because anyone can struggle with performance anxiety when they share a presentation or even just speak up in a meeting. Soula Parassidis is an accomplished professional opera singer and she has advice for us on the podcast this week.
Greek-Canadian operatic soprano Soula Parassidis is an entrepreneur, anti-humantrafficking advocate, and producer. She has appeared on stage in the world's major performance venues and is the CEO of Living Opera. At Living Opera, her work is centered around reforming the pain points of performing arts--equal access, distribution, funding--for both artists themselves, and the communities they serve.
